Output 850a1f7503f239ea3bed8a4cde22558afba7515b4f49226899da664422c28294:6

value
123014
script pubkey
OP_0 OP_PUSHBYTES_20 ab125340476da5b843bd67740d0715ec1acb15e5
address
bc1q4vf9xsz8dkjmssaava6q6pc4asdvk909lvuzmx
transaction
850a1f7503f239ea3bed8a4cde22558afba7515b4f49226899da664422c28294
confirmations
168601
spent
true